That "Day"
I've seen a bumble bee fly
yet, their aerodynamic less bodies
lend greatly towards walking, instead of flying.
Scientists cannot explain this
but, it truly happens
it's definitely a miracle, of sorts.
I've seen the lights in the heavens
known as the Aurora Borealis shine
and that too, is a miracle of sorts.
I've seen a double rainbow
on more than one occasion, in broad daylight
and that also, is a miracle of sorts.
Serendipitous events transpire
draped in irony, and cloaked in consequences
and hands down, they're miracles of sorts.
But then, in the chapters of my life
I believed personal miracles to be over, for me
until of course, came the "Day".
It was a day of fortune where the heavenly bodies
all lined up perfectly
so that we could share footprints on this earth.
Considering all that could've happened
the bee shouldn't have flown
there shouldn't have been lights, or a double rainbow
but, there were these things.....and more.
Because we were allowed to share footprints
and to co-mingle happily, in this lifetime.
Perhaps there's even a miracle in the timing, of all of this.
Maybe the miracle is that, even though the odds were against us
we still found each other
and our shared footprints became a dance
with the music being a love song
and we both saw a bee fly through lights and rainbows
and we found room enough to dance
where it might have been easier to walk away.
Yes, ours is a miracle of sorts.....because of, that "Day".
